2 women, 1 man injured in shooting at Augusta nightclub
AUGUSTA, Ga. (WRDW/WAGT) - Three people were injured in shooting at an Augusta nightclub Tuesday morning.
According to the Richmond County Sheriff’s Office, a deputy working special duty at Level 9 in the 3000 block of Damascus Road heard a gunshot inside the club.
The incident occurred at 2 a.m., according to deputies.
Upon investigation, the deputy found two victims who had been shot.
One victim was a 22-year-old woman who was shot in the back. The other victim was a 30-year-old woman who was shot in the left thigh, according to deputies.
Both victims were taken to a hospital for treatment.
Upon further investigation, a third victim was later discovered when a 32-year-old male drove himself to the hospital for treatment of a gunshot wound to his lower back, according to deputies.
